About Trillium Wood Golf Club

Trillium Wood Golf Club offers a scenic 18-hole course characterized by mature trees, large greens, and rolling bentgrass fairways. The par 72 course spans between 4900 and 6700 yards, featuring picturesque ponds and strategically placed bunkers. The club also boasts one of the region’s premier driving ranges with separate teaching and practice areas.

Joining Trillium Wood Golf Club

Trillium Wood Golf Club provides a variety of flexible membership options to suit different playing styles and schedules. Members enjoy access to the championship course, a premier driving range, and reciprocal playing privileges at nearby courses. The club also offers facilities for group outings, tournaments, and weddings.
